NutrientAmount% Daily Value
Calories255 kcal13%
Protein35.6g71%
Total Fat11.3g14%
Saturated Fat1.8g9%
Cholesterol99.4mg33%
Sodium78.4mg3%
Potassium879.2mg19%
Calcium21.0mg2%
Iron1.4mg8%
Magnesium51.8mg12%
Zinc1.1mg10%
Vitamin A18.2mcg2%
Vitamin B61.3mg78%
Vitamin B124.3mcg178%
Folate40.6mcg10%
Phosphorus358.4mg29%

Is Salmon Good for You?

Salmon provides 255 calories per piece (140g) with 35.6g of protein, 0g of carbohydrates, and 11.3g of fat. It is a source of cholesterol (33% dv), potassium (19% dv), magnesium (12% dv).
